A leading tax consultancy in Birmingham seeks a Tax Partner to lead a market-facing Tax practice. The ideal candidate will have a proven track record in a senior Tax role, capable of shaping growth strategies and delivering innovative solutions. This position offers a collaborative environment focused on service excellence and mutual support. If you're ready to significantly influence the firm's future while enhancing client relationships, this opportunity is for you.

How to prepare for a job interview at Pro-Tax

Know Your Tax Stuff

Make sure you brush up on the latest tax regulations and trends, especially those relevant to the Birmingham market. Being able to discuss recent changes or innovations in tax law will show that you're not just knowledgeable but also passionate about your field.

Showcase Your Leadership Skills

As a potential Tax Partner, you'll need to demonstrate your ability to lead and inspire a team. Prepare examples of how you've successfully managed teams or projects in the past, focusing on your strategies for growth and client relationship management.

Understand Their Culture

Research the consultancy's values and work culture. Be ready to discuss how your personal values align with theirs and how you can contribute to their collaborative environment. This will help you stand out as someone who fits well within their team.

Prepare Questions

Have insightful questions ready to ask during the interview. Inquire about their growth strategies, client engagement practices, and how they measure success. This shows your genuine interest in the role and helps you assess if it's the right fit for you.
